The 1963 FIA Formula One World Championship began on 26 May and concluded on 28 December, over 10 Grand Prix, alongside 14 non-championship races open to Formula One cars.
Season
The World Drivers’ Championship was won by Jim Clark, driving for Lotus, who secured the first title of his Formula One career. Clark delivered a dominant performance throughout the season, clinching the championship with three races still remaining. Over the course of the year, he achieved seven race victories, a total that stood as a record until Ayrton Senna surpassed it in 1988 with eight wins. Clark’s win rate during the season was also among the highest ever recorded, coming close to matching the benchmark set by Alberto Ascari in 1952.
Clark’s success was matched by his team, as Lotus secured the Manufacturers’ Championship for the first time in their history, establishing themselves as a leading force in Formula One during the early 1960s.
The 1963 season also produced a unique statistical achievement. Every pole position and every race victory during the championship was taken by British drivers, marking the first time that a single nation had completely dominated both qualifying and race results across an entire Formula One season. While Italy is sometimes considered to have achieved a similar feat in 1952, that interpretation typically excludes the Indianapolis 500, which was part of the championship at the time but operated under different regulations.
1963 Formula 1 Race Calendar
| Round | Grand Prix | Circuit | Date |
|---|---|---|---|
| 1 | 1963 Monaco Grand Prix | Circuit de Monaco, Monte Carlo | 26 May |
| 2 | 1963 Belgian Grand Prix | Circuit de Spa-Francorchamps, Stavelot | 9 June |
| 3 | 1963 Dutch Grand Prix | Circuit Zandvoort, Zandvoort | 23 June |
| 4 | 1963 French Grand Prix | Reims-Gueux, Gueux | 30 June |
| 5 | 1963 British Grand Prix | Silverstone Circuit, Silverstone | 20 July |
| 6 | 1963 German Grand Prix | Nürburgring, Nürburg | 4 August |
| 7 | 1963 Italian Grand Prix | Autodromo Nazionale di Monza, Monza | 8 September |
| 8 | 1963 United States Grand Prix | Watkins Glen International, New York | 6 October |
| 9 | 1963 Mexican Grand Prix | Magdalena Mixhuca, Mexico City | 27 October |
| 10 | 1963 South African Grand Prix | Prince George Circuit, East London | 28 December |
1963 Formula 1 Race Results
Grands Prix
| Round | Grand Prix | Pole position | Fastest lap | Winning driver | Winning constructor | Tyre | Report |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1 | 1963 Monaco Grand Prix | Jim Clark | John Surtees | Graham Hill | BRM | D | Report |
| 2 | 1963 Belgian Grand Prix | Graham Hill | Jim Clark | Jim Clark | Lotus-Climax | D | Report |
| 3 | 1963 Dutch Grand Prix | Jim Clark | Jim Clark | Jim Clark | Lotus-Climax | D | Report |
| 4 | 1963 French Grand Prix | Jim Clark | Jim Clark | Jim Clark | Lotus-Climax | D | Report |
| 5 | 1963 British Grand Prix | Jim Clark | John Surtees | Jim Clark | Lotus-Climax | D | Report |
| 6 | 1963 German Grand Prix | Jim Clark | John Surtees | John Surtees | Ferrari | D | Report |
| 7 | 1963 Italian Grand Prix | John Surtees | Jim Clark | Jim Clark | Lotus-Climax | D | Report |
| 8 | 1963 United States Grand Prix | Graham Hill | Jim Clark | Graham Hill | BRM | D | Report |
| 9 | 1963 Mexican Grand Prix | Jim Clark | Jim Clark | Jim Clark | Lotus-Climax | D | Report |
| 10 | 1963 South African Grand Prix | Jim Clark | Dan Gurney | Jim Clark | Lotus-Climax | D | Report |
